WebFeb 7, 2024 · How to Notarize a Document (4 steps) Step 1 – Completing the Document Step 2 – Gather the Signers Step 3 – Find a Notary Public Step 4 – Distribute Original … WebJul 30, 2015 · An apostille is issued by a state agency for a notarized document, and confirms to the receiving agency that the Notary's commission was valid at the time of notarization. It is the signer's responsibility to make a request for an apostille to be attached to a notarized document. Notaries do not issue or provide apostilles themselves.

Regarding the use of out-of-state acknowledgment certificates by California Notaries, CC 1189[c] states: “On documents to be filed in another state or jurisdiction of the United States, a California notary public may complete any acknowledgment form as may be required in that other state or jurisdiction on a … WebThough the document notary must be present within the state that they are commissioned to notarize, the signer(s) can notarize from multiple states using Remote Online Notarization. As long as the signers have satisfied the identification requirements of the notary, they can be located in separate states when using Remote Online Notarization (RON).

STEP 3 Identify yourself … marketplace software phpWebSep 27, 2024 · In reality, notaries are not authorized to make certified copies of birth certificates, regardless of where the original birth certificate was issued. First, it is important to gain an understanding of birth certificates. When a person claims to have their "original birth certificate," what they really possess is a certified copy. navigation street leigh
